From Amazon news release:
* Amazon.com is now selling more Kindle books than paperback books. Since the beginning of the year, for every 100 paperback books Amazon has sold, the Company has sold 115 Kindle books. Additionally, during this same time period the Company has sold three times as many Kindle books as hardcover books. This is across Amazon.com's entire U.S. book business and includes sales of books where there is no Kindle edition. Free Kindle books are excluded and if included would make the numbers even higher. Yup, the the-digital-reader editor didn't pay attention to what was written.
For all of 2010, Amazon sold 115 Kindle books for every 100 paperback books. Specifically excluded were free Kindle books. "Millions" of Kindle 3s were sold in Q4 (Oct-Dec) which "confirms" analyst speculations that Amazon sold 7 to 8 million Kindles in 2010. Note that as recently as Sep, analysts were predicting 4 million Kindles in 2010. Presumably, Amazon continues to experience strong ebook sales from customers who don't have a Kindle -- in July, they reported 25% of Kindle ebooks were sold to non-Kindle owners. Anyway you shake it, it's been a strong year for Kindles, and Kindle ebooks. |
